Sustainable Caviar for the Discerning Palate

Not all caviar is caviar just as not all champagne is champagne. The term caviar is reserved for roe that is extracted from wild sturgeon caught in the waters of the Caspian and Black Seas, while other roe, such as salmon, should be called just that, roe.
